How much does it cost to rent an apartment in Claremont?
Bedroom | Average Rent | Cheapest Rent | Highest Rent |
---|---|---|---|
Claremont Studio Apartments | $1,073 | $900 | $1,570 |
Claremont 1 Bedroom Apartments | $1,330 | $740 | $2,353 |
Claremont 2 Bedroom Apartments | $1,660 | $945 | $2,782 |
Claremont 3 Bedroom Apartments | $1,986 | $1,250 | $3,266 |

Frequently Asked Questions about 1 Bedroom Claremont Apartments
What is the Cheapest apartment in Claremont with 1 Bedroom?
Currently the most affordable 1 Bedroom in Claremont is at Bluebird Commons listed at $775.
How much is the average rent for a 1 Bedroom Claremont Apartment?
The average rent for a 1 Bedroom Apartment in Claremont is $1,330.
What is the largest available 1 Bedroom Claremont Apartment for rent?
Today's apartment with the most square footage in Claremont is a 972 square feet unit starting from $1,461 at Preston Ridge.
What is the average size for Claremont 1 Bedroom Apartments for rent?
The average size for a 1 Bedroom rental in Claremont is currently 774 sq ft.
